The Fire Next Time by James Baldwin
My rating: 5 of 5 stars
Beyond the overall messages, which are themselves very well communicated, there are so many brilliant gems in this short book. The letter at the beginning is wonderful, and a good introduction to the rest. Then there's a very autobiographical section which is interesting, but the second half of the book is my favorite portion. I didn't put it down until I was done and it was well worth rereading.
